About this audiobook

In When Christ and His Saints Slept, the first of a trilogy that will tell the story of Henry II and Eleanor of Aquitaine, master storyteller and historian Sharon Kay Penman illuminates one of the less-known but fascinating periods of English history. It begins with the death of King Henry I, son of William the Conqueror and father of Maude, his only living legitimate offspring. Contains mature themes.

About the author

Sharon Kay Penman is the author of the Plantagenets series, the Welsh Princes Trilogy, and the Justin de Quincy Mysteries, among other books. Writers who admire her work include Margaret George, Steve Berry, George R. R. Martin, and Bernard Cornwell. Her readers are passionately committed.

Anne Flosnik is an accomplished, multi-award-winning British actress, with lead credits for stage, television, commercials, industrials, voice-overs, and audiobooks. She has garnered three AudioFile Earphones Awards, including for Little Bee by Chris Cleave, and four Audie Award nominations.
